Welcome to Pellwick Labs! One of the best-kept secrets here is the Quiet Room on the fifth floor, just past the plant wall. No calls, no meetings, no laptops with loud keyboards — it's strictly for reading, thinking, or decompressing. You can drop in anytime between 8am and 7pm, no booking needed. The door stays locked to keep it genuinely quiet, so you'll need the pass code below to get in.

staff pass of fajof-fawif = bdg-ES-2

**Q: Why is the legacy Ormskirk layer locked during the refactor?**

A: To stop accidental schema writes while we migrate to the new query builder. All legacy model edits are frozen; work only in the `orm-next` module. If you genuinely need to touch the old mapper, get sign-off from the migration lead first. Unlocking the frozen module requires the recovery passphrase provided below.

strongbox words: oliael-gilax-lamael

Subject: LiftLogic cut-over summary for eng sync

Team — the cut-over of the LiftLogic elevator-dispatch simulator from the Marrow cluster to the new Halden cluster completed Tuesday night. Simulation throughput improved roughly 30%, and the dispatch-latency regression we saw in rehearsal did not reappear. Two minor issues: one stale DNS entry and a misaligned queue depth, both fixed during the window. The simulator now runs with the following configuration values.

settings of tagug-fajof:
[zorwyn]
host = zorwyn.nelvrosys.corp
user = zorwyn_svc
database = zorwyn_prod

Ticket: The credential vault backing the Spinhaven laundry-locker access flow locked itself after three failed badge reads at the Dockside site. Residents can't open assigned lockers until the vault is unsealed. Standard unseal procedure applies: connect to the locker controller over the maintenance VLAN and run the unseal tool. The on-call recovery passphrase for this vault is provided below.

unlock words, tawef-hahag: frawyn-fraax-drudor